You can see seasonal trends in a lot of the data - especially
the temperature data.  For example, to see some strong seasonal
trends, click on locations in the US in the following
map.

Then, in the time series plot it shows you, scroll down to 
the second plot - this is a box plot, with the data grouped
by month.  You can see definite seasonal trends in warm, 
versus cool months.

If you select a location in the extreme southern end of the map,
the seasonal temperature trend will, of course, be the reverse
of the seasonal trend in the northern hemisphere. (ie, in the 
southern hemisphere, January is the warm month :)
